📜 Historical Events on This Day

1793

Jean-Pierre Blanchard made the first hot air balloon flight in the United States

1913

Richard Nixon, 37th President of the United States, was born

1964

Anti-American riots in Panama led to Martyrs' Day

1982

Kate Middleton, Duchess of Cambridge, was born

2007

Apple CEO Steve Jobs introduced the first iPhone
